Born in Wadesboro, North Carolina on May 26, 1969 to Alonzo W. Dunlap, Jr. (Gospel recording artist) and Milveta Dunlap (visual artist and educator), Monzell first started playing saxophone at age 11 and from there developed his skills on the drums. Although musically inclined at an early age, Monzell explored visual art, creative writing and mass technology at Appalachian State University earning a Bachelor of Science in Industrial Technology.

After fifteen years as a professional Graphic Designer, Monzell completed three independent jazz fusion projects and numerous creative writing ventures including 2bfilms screenplay projects (www.2bfilms.com). Monzell is now a published author, "Poetessential: Thoughts of a Man" and is involved in community and youth advancement projects across the Southeastern United States through Direct Action Media Academy, Inc., a grassroots non-profit organization formed in 2008 for the education and development of individuals, businesses and communities.
